Output 508761d34c9cc0110d62c25124e7d86ab0c39d86c11e15a8120e6ff81666d7a9:2

value
2043623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 411b25d7d85114d0bbdf6e6d42759d28a822a80a OP_EQUAL
address
37dGNGzxQW9HgrHgVwXUoSomGuiDyNmziX
transaction
508761d34c9cc0110d62c25124e7d86ab0c39d86c11e15a8120e6ff81666d7a9
spent
true